Output 08c342acbfbdb6b28507da109568926ed4579f8cd37c69a1620389880424012f:0

value
31731353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ae970a8ec38aacb72b4d44b62c2091552c5c53d5 OP_EQUAL
address
MPpJkLZZD76dZHj5FaRRT15HLCW4e3F2HJ
transaction
08c342acbfbdb6b28507da109568926ed4579f8cd37c69a1620389880424012f
spent
true